MSU AGEP Program, in partnership with the MSU PhD Career Services, is conducting a workshop series that will present NSF GRFP program information and provide structured practice to create competitive GRFP application. The MSU workshop is based on similar workshops at other universities that have resulted in an increase in the number of successful GRFP applications. In the MSU workshop, STEM undergraduate and graduate students will participate in a 5-part series that will include an overview of the GRFP and application process, first-hand advice from GRFP reviewers and recent awardees, and two interactive sessions to review and revise their application documents. The workshop will also provide a timeline and guidance for requesting recommendation letters. In addition to preparing a more competitive GRFP application, workshop participants will gain experience drafting a research outline and conveying their research to broad audiences.
